Just to add a little more info to that. I remember talking to Guy Harding (APR) and asking him why DMS chip upgrade was different between the 323 and 325 ( given that they are both 2.5L inline six's). Guy told me that there were internal changes to the engine so you can't get the same power out of the 323 2.5 as you can out of the 325 2.5.
Hopefully cozza will be able to chip to the 130i's 195kw but it all depends on what if any internal changes have been made from the 125i 3.0L to the 130i 3.0L. I have not been checking the 125 forum so if they have already covered this I am sorry.. Cheers |

Cheers Kris, there you go. I was just using the 323 and 325 as examples but you guys get the point..
Sorry WAY I asked Guy this question ages ago when I was considering a 130i ( Before the 135 was released) cause I wanted to know how much power a chip got. I was going to get a 130 before the 135 came along. I think Irecall him saying at that point they didn't have a chip for the 335 however. For anyone interested the 130i chip from DMS got power from (195kw and 315nm) to 216kw and 333nm. |

THE CHIP IS IN and working 100% WITHOUT fault. Installation was a snap. Ill write up my impressions with extensive dyno in the next few days.
The car is a total animal, the tuner compared my dyno files with a guy I know who is running a Proceed V3. His car is a 335 which boosts more , but produces less power and was pinging. The guy that helped me with my install said the JB3 is an incredible map, uncanny stock like ability with very safe limits. He said the tune doesn't appear to stretch the engine at all and boosted to a max of 14.5psi where the proceed went over 15. The guy was SO impressed with the power and ease of install, he wants to sell the JB3 The car is a complete animal. I wont tell you the power figures yet, but they jumped to over 240 RWKW with a tune ONLY. This dyno is one of the most accurate in Australia with the owner spending almost $1m in development costs to build the facility Its impressive to say the least! Car is code free, powerful like never before and I'm one VERY VERY HAPPY OWNER! |
